Property Overview:
3630 Telegraph Ave (Mosswood Chapel) is a former mortuary built in 1932 in Oakland, CA. Featuring Spanish Mission Revival architecture, this mixed-use property offers ground floor commercial space with residential units upstairs. The building totals 9,891 sq. ft. (per public records) on a 17,689 sq. ft. lot (two separate parcels, zoned CN-2 in front, RM-3 in rear). The property will be delivered vacant upon sale.
